Mrs. Rigby, 1843-47 - A Captivating Glimpse into the Past

EDITORS COMMENTS
. In this mesmerizing black and white portrait captured by David Octavius Hill and Robert Adamson of Hill & Adamson in the mid-19th century, we are transported back in time to meet Mrs. Anne Rigby herself. Dressed in her elegant attire, she exudes grace and poise that were characteristic of British women during this era. The photograph showcases Mrs. Rigby's profile as she gazes off into the distance with an air of mystery. Her bonnet adorned with delicate lace adds a touch of sophistication to her ensemble, while a shawl gracefully drapes over her shoulders. Hill and Adamson's mastery is evident in their use of salted paper print from paper negative technique, which brings out intricate details and textures within the image. The monochromatic palette further accentuates the timeless quality of this remarkable piece. As we admire Mrs. Rigby's portrait at The Metropolitan Museum of Art, we can't help but wonder about her life and experiences during those years between 1843-47 when this photograph was taken. This snapshot allows us to connect with history on a personal level, reminding us that behind every face lies a story waiting to be discovered.
